Excitement early Monday morning
Yesterday morning, Monday Nov 25th, a cargo ship hit ground very close to the coast of Torsö, just 10 minutes from our town, Nogersund. Christer had just taken Elin to school in Bromölla and called me to see if I wanted to tag along to see the accident.
No one else was there, but the coast guard out on the ship and on their own vessel. Chris and I walked around taking pictures and talking about the excitement. We realized that Listerlandet, the part of the region where we live, would later that day be very crowded with journalists and photographers. Right at that minute, I was the first one to catch it. I send a few pics to a newspaper and they quickly responded. They called and asked about the grounding, which Chris got to tell them. Both our names ended up in the article along with my photo. That was not the first time I get my photos published like that, but it's the first time I get payed.
